Transaction 21fddf23a214b0bbaa6b7709d9e246d8a65ebe5768fa838db73ff8b6fcac185f
1 Input
1 Output
-
21fddf23a214b0bbaa6b7709d9e246d8a65ebe5768fa838db73ff8b6fcac185f:0
- value
- 46680
- script pubkey
- OP_0 OP_PUSHBYTES_32 30b537585d6830ee888fd30706aa98056676b138bea971a050266ce805a847ab
- address
- bc1qxz6nwkzadqcwazy06vrsd25cq4n8dvfch65hrgzsyekwspdgg74sppnnpc